WebOral history allows people whose voices might not otherwise be heard to share their experiences. The act of retelling life events can help people understand their lives and often contribute to a sense of wellbeing and identity both for individuals and communities. WebThe Institute for Oral History currently provides three major research grants. The Charlton Oral History Research Grant Initiated in 2011, this annual award partners the Institute with individual scholars who are doing interviews of historical significance. Her … phosphat im grundwasserWebThe Oral History Travel Fellowship is available for actively registered undergraduate and graduate students in History and provides financial support to conduct oral interviews for seminar papers or dissertation topics. The awards will be up to $300 and may be used for travel and lodging: Apply for Oral History Travel Fellowship.
